mySQL my.cnf reloaden?

MySQL, PostgreSQL, SQLite
alexander newald
Posts: 1117
Joined: 2002-09-27 00:54
Location: Hannover

mySQL my.cnf reloaden?

Post by alexander newald » 2003-12-08 22:58

Hallo,

gibt es eine Möglichkeit im laufenden mySQL Server die my.cnf neu einzulesen und zwar so, dass bestehende Verbindungen zum mySQL Server nicht beendet werden und neue Threads mit den neuen Einstellungen aus der my.cnf gestartet werden und die alten nach und nach beendet werden...

captaincrunch
Userprojekt
Userprojekt
Posts: 7066
Joined: 2002-10-09 14:30
Location: Dorsten

Re: mySQL my.cnf reloaden?

Post by captaincrunch » 2003-12-09 08:42

Theoriehalber sollte ein SIGHUP auch beim MySQL zum gewünschten Ergebnis führen.
DebianHowTo
echo "[q]sa[ln0=aln256%Pln256/snlbx]sb729901041524823122snlbxq"|dc

jtb
Posts: 599
Joined: 2002-08-18 16:41
Location: Darmstadt

Re: mySQL my.cnf reloaden?

Post by jtb » 2003-12-09 11:36

mmmh, laut Doku sollte das nicht reichen:
LOGS LOGS:
Closes and reopens all log files. If you have specified an update log file or a binary log file without an extension, the extension number of the log file will be incremented by one relative to the previous file. If you have used an extension in the file name, MySQL will close and reopen the update log file. See section 4.10.3 The Update Log. This is the same thing as sending the SIGHUP signal to the mysqld server.

alexander newald
Posts: 1117
Joined: 2002-09-27 00:54
Location: Hannover

Re: mySQL my.cnf reloaden?

Post by alexander newald » 2003-12-09 12:29

Ich habe jetzt mal ein set global versucht, und es *scheint* zu funktionieren